Summary:Elaborate planning is of paramount importance for the cost-efficient implementation and operation of modern mobile radio networks. Fast and precise methods for the performance evaluation are key ingredients of the planning process. Current planning methods, however, often lack accuracy and computational efficiency. Ulrich Türke introduces innovative models and algorithms for the evaluation of WCDMA/UMTS network performance. He establishes an advanced snapshot analysis method which allows the efficient and accurate analysis of large radio networks. The author develops two statistical evaluation methods which furnish quick approximations of relevant results from snapshot simulations. Finally, he discusses the application of these methods to automatic network optimization. The developed strategies are successfully applied in a commercial radio network planning and optimization tool
